The sponsor is Jonsson Comprehensive Cancer Center (UCLA); commercially, 6‑MP is a long-approved generic (historically associated with brands such as Purinethol), so the angle is repurposing a well-known oral antimetabolite against a rare, metabolically defined hereditary cancer syndrome. For advanced HLRCC kidney cancer, today’s care often uses VEGF/EGFR-directed therapy (commonly bevacizumab + erlotinib) and/or clinical trials rather than classic clear-cell RCC standards alone, while symptomatic cutaneous/uterine leiomyomas are typically managed with procedures and symptom-directed medications—this trial tests whether systemic 6‑MP can modify multiple disease manifestations in a genotype-selected population.
